2022-1-14 Gold occurs mainly as native metal, alloyed with silver and/or other metals, and as tellurides. A naturally occurring alloy of gold and silver is known as electrum. Other gold minerals are rare. Gold is commonly associated with the sulfides of antimony, arsenic, copper, iron, and silver.3 B. Generalized Proc ess Description

2019-8-22 Gold flotation. Flotation process is widely used for lode gold processing. In most cases, the flotation method has a good effect in sulfide-containing gold ore with high floatability. In addition, the flotation process is also used for polymetallic gold-bearing ores such as gold-copper, gold-lead, gold-copper-lead-zinc-sulfur ore.

2020-7-7 Physical methods mainly include mechanical crushing, air separation and magnetic adsorption; chemical methods include pyrometallurgy and hydro-metallurgy. 1) Paint removal of PCB. PCB surface is generally coated with a layer of paint to protect metal, and the paint should be removed before recycling.
